We are required to write a function that returns the index of the very first element that appears at least twice in the array. If no element appears more than once, we have to return -1. The condition is that we have to do this in constant space (i.e., without utilizing extra memory).Let’s devise the solution for this problem. We will use a for loop to iterate over the array and use the Array.prototype.lastIndexOf() method to check for duplicates.Exampleconst firstDuplicate = arr => { for(let i = 0; i < arr.length; i++){ if(arr.lastIndexOf(arr[i]) !== i){ ... We are required to write a function, say isPowerOfTwo() that takes in a positive number and returns a boolean based on the fact whether or not the number is some power of 2.For example −console.log(isPowerOfTwo(3)); //false console.log(isPowerOfTwo(32)); //true console.log(isPowerOfTwo(2048)); //true console.log(isPowerOfTwo(256)); //true console.log(isPowerOfTwo(22)); //falseLet’s write the code for this function, it will be a very straightforward recursive function that keeps recurring until the number stays divisible by 2, if in this process the number gets reduced all the way down to 1, it is a power of 2 otherwise it isn’t.
